Abstract
A highly sensitive method of analyzing a sample for the presence or activity of botulinum neurotoxin (BoNT) or antibodies specific for botulinum neurotoxin is disclosed. In one embodiment, the method comprises the steps of preparing primary non-human mammalian or avian spinal cord cells, and exposing the cells to a test sample, in parallel with a control sample, and examining the extent of cleavage of the intracellular neuronal target protein in both the test and control sample.
